40 scholarships awarded to NSW early childhood educators

40 scholarships, worth up to $20,000 each, have been awarded to early childhood educators in New South Wales under the 2020-21 Early Childhood Education Scholarships Program.
The Scholarships Program has been designed to make it easier for more people to commence or upgrade their qualifications to a bachelor degree in early childhood teaching, NSW Minister for Education and Early Childhood Learning Sarah Mitchell said.Early childhood educators are key to children developing lifelong foundational skills, she continued, expressing her hope that the scholarships will help “some of our best become even better”. “We recognise that these scholarship recipients will deepen their understanding of early childhood environments, and gain additional skills and capabilities which will be passed on to the children they teach.”
Ms Mitchell extended her congratulations to all recipients, wishing them “every success in their studies and future careers as qualified early childhood teachers.”
